20.12.2012 - Canadian oil sands driving non-OPEC growth
Non-OPEC crude production is set to outpace OPEC output over the next decade, driven by higher Canadian oil sands and American shale oil production, according to the International Energy Agency (IEA). While Canadian output is set to rise well past 2020, American and other non-OPEC producers will plateau or start declining.
